The video tutorial provides a detailed exploration of the axilla, focusing on its anatomical boundaries, key structures, and the significance of various spaces within the region. It covers the anterior view of the shoulder, identifying major bones and muscles, and explains the insertions of muscles like pectoralis major and teres major. The tutorial also discusses the rotator cuff muscles, axillary spaces, and the pathways of nerves and arteries. Additionally, it highlights the importance of ligaments and provides a cross-sectional view of the axillary region, emphasizing the brachial plexus and axillary artery.
